LIEUTENANT GOVERNOR LESLIE RUTLEDGE ENDORSES FORMER LEGISLATOR AND ADJUTANT GENERAL MARK BERRY FOR ARKANSAS SENATE DISTRICT 26

"...General Mark Berry has incredible experience fighting for Americans' freedoms and fighting for Arkansas families."


Little Rock, AR - Lieutenant Governor and former Attorney General Leslie Rutledge formally endorsed General Mark Berry for the vacant Senate District 26 seat today. Senate District 26 was formally held by the late state Sen. Gary Stubblefield, and includes portions of Franklin, Johnson, Logan and Sebastian counties.


Lieutenant Governor Leslie Rutledge issued the following statement:

"I am proud to endorse my good friend, General Mark Berry, for Senate District 26! As a retired 3-Star General, former Adjutant General of Arkansas and former State Representative, General Mark Berry has incredible experience fighting for Americans' freedoms and fighting for Arkansas families. Arkansas needs General Mark Berry's proven conservative leadership back at the state capitol to protect our freedoms, our faith and our families."

Berry served in the House of Representatives from 2021-2025 and as the adjutant general of the Arkansas National Guard from 2015-2019. As adjutant general, he served as director of the state Department of the Military and later as the department's secretary. Mark retired in 2019 after serving more than 45 years in the military.


The special election for Senate District 26 will be held on January 6, 2026, with early voting beginning on December 30*, 2025. You can learn more about General Mark Berry and his campaign by visiting www.markhberry.com.
